DATA ENTRY PROCESS:

As a manufacturer or distributor of products, you may have multiple product categories with varying levels of data required for proper presentation on your site.. For demonstration purposes, we will use three "documentation" levels with no limitatiojn on product categories.  The docmuentation levels we will use are:

  • Flagship Products - need as much content as possible too market your products effectiovely on the web and educate potential buyers as to the applications, features, benefits and specifications of your product.  The mmore content we have, the better in terms of making the sale and generating page ramnking on all the serach engines
  • Secondary Products - These products are important, but need not be dopcumented to the same extent as flagship productsd as they are either complimentary top the Flagship Producrts or will never be a primary source for profits for the company.
  • Ancillary Products - shuld be listed but wvery little content, at least in html format, available on the web.  This assumes that Search Engine Optimizatuon for these products will never be required.

Our first task would be to work with your Product Marketing Managers to deteremine product categories and the documenation level we should pursue for each family of products.  With this input, we can now create a simple database tool to facilitate data entry processes.

We create the database and enetry all the product family names with their matching documentation level, allowing us to utilize low-cost data entry resources anywhere arund the globe.  Additionally, we can pre-write or provide drop down selection for a large majority of text found in the fields to reduce keystrokes, as an example, we could provid the following options for Flaghsip Power Supplies / Input Voltage:

 

    * Universal AC Input Range (85-264 VAC)  

 

    * Universal AC Input Range (90-264 VAC)

 

    * Universal AC Input Range (110/230 VAC)

 

    * Auto Ranging AC Input (90-132 / 180-264 VAC)

 

The user could select the appropriate value from a drop down list in one click, saving dozens of keystrokes.  Multiply this by the number of fields and this approach will save massive amounts of keystrokes while reducing errors and improving consistency of data.
